填空题

对n个记录组成的任意序列进行简单选择排序,所需进行的关键码间的比较次数总共为()。

正确答案

比较次数=(n-1)+(n-2)+…+2+1=n×(n-1)/2

答案解析

相似试题
  • 利用简单选择排序对n个记录进行排序,最坏情况下,记录交换的次数为()。

    填空题查看答案

  • 对n个待排序记录序列进行快速排序,所需要的最好时间是(),最坏时间是()。

    填空题查看答案

  • 对于n个元素构成的线性表,采用简单选择排序共需进行()趟排序。

    填空题查看答案

  • 当待排序序列初始有序时,简单选择排序的时间复杂性为O(n)。

    判断题查看答案

  • 为提高在外排序过程中,对长度为N的初始序列进行“置换—选择”排序时,可以得到的最大初始有序段的长度不超过N/2。

    判断题查看答案

  • 对N(n>0)个记录进行冒泡排序,最少要交换()记录。

    填空题查看答案

  • 在二路归并排序中,对n个记录进行归并的趟数为()。

    填空题查看答案

  • 对n个记录的集合进行快速排序,所需要的附加空间是O(n)。

    判断题查看答案

  • 对n个记录的文件进行快速排序,所需要的辅助存储空间大致为()。

    单选题查看答案